Most rail operators can tell you they manage fatigue. Far fewer can produce, on the day it is asked for, an account of how a particular person came to be rostered onto a particular shift and what was known about their fatigue exposure at the time.

That gap is where the difficulty lives. The duty is not new and it is not vague, but it is written in terms of outcomes, and outcomes have to be evidenced.

The duty is to control the risk, not to keep the records

Under the Railways and Other Guided Transport Systems (Safety) Regulations, an operator has to have arrangements in place to manage fatigue for staff carrying out safety critical work. The regulations do not tell you to keep a spreadsheet. They tell you the risk has to be controlled.

That distinction matters, because it means paperwork alone never satisfies anyone. An inspector is not looking for the existence of a fatigue policy. They are looking for evidence that the policy changed a decision: that a roster was altered, a shift refused, a pattern flagged before it became a problem.

If your fatigue management consists of a signed declaration at the start of a shift, you have a record of an assertion. You do not have evidence of control.

The common arrangement is that a worker declares they are fit for duty, sometimes alongside a note of hours worked elsewhere. It is quick, it is cheap, and it puts the assessment in the hands of the person least able to make it objectively.

There are three problems with it, and they compound:

  • People are poor judges of their own fatigue. This is well established, and it gets worse the more fatigued the person is.
  • The incentive runs the wrong way. Declaring yourself unfit costs you a shift.
  • It captures a moment, not a pattern. The risk usually comes from the sequence of shifts, not the one being declared.

A declaration is worth having. It is not worth relying on.

What a defensible assessment looks like

The factors that drive fatigue risk are not controversial. Any credible assessment weighs at least:

  • Time of day. A night shift is not equivalent to a day shift of the same length.
  • Shift length. Risk does not rise linearly with hours.
  • Cumulative hours. Across the week, not just the shift.
  • Recovery time. The gap between shifts, and whether it permitted actual sleep.
  • Consecutive nights. The penalty accumulates.

None of that is difficult to compute. What makes it defensible is that each factor is recorded alongside the result, so the score can be taken apart afterwards.

This is the part most systems skip. A number on its own invites the question “how did you arrive at that?”, and “the system calculated it” is not an answer that survives contact with an inspector.

The test to apply to your own arrangements

Pick a shift from four months ago, at random. Then try to answer, without phoning anyone:

  1. What was this person’s assessed fatigue exposure going into that shift?
  2. Which factors drove it, and what were their values?
  3. Was anything done differently as a result?
  4. Who saw the assessment, and when?

If answering takes more than a few minutes, or requires reconstructing anything from memory, the arrangement is not producing evidence. It is producing records, which is not the same thing.

Why this is a software problem

Fatigue management fails in practice for practical reasons rather than philosophical ones. The roster lives in one system, the hours worked elsewhere are declared on paper, the competence records are in a third place, and nothing reconciles until somebody asks a question that forces it.

Bringing those together is unglamorous work — the same person appearing three different ways across four systems is the usual starting point — but it is what turns a policy into something you can evidence.
